Diego ZUNINO
Associate Professor
Academy:
Innovation
Research centre:
Knowledge, Technology and Organization
Location:
SOPHIA
email:
diego.zunino@skema.edu

Peer-reviewed journal articles
ZUNINO, D., CIRILLO, B., WEZEL, F. and BRESCHI, S. (2023). New entrants, Incumbents, and the Search for Knowledge: The Role of Job Title Ambiguity in the U.S. Information and Communication Technology Industry, 2004–2014.
Industrial and Corporate Change
.
ZUNINO, D., CASTELLANETA, F. and DI BIAGGIO, L. (2023). Tension between digital distance and bodily presence in hybrid teaching: evidence from two natural experiments during the COVID-19 pandemic in a French Business School.
M@n@gement
.
ZUNINO, D., DUSHNITSKY, G. and VAN PRAAG, M. (2022). How Do Investors Evaluate Past Entrepreneurial Failure? Unpacking Failure Due to Lack of Skill versus Bad Luck.
Academy of Management Journal
, 65(4), pp. 1083–1109.
ZUNINO, D. (2022). Influence of genetic factors and institutional environment on entrepreneurial activity: evidence from a twin study in Italy.
Industrial and Corporate Change
, 31(3), pp. 681-714.
ZUNINO, D., SUAREZ, F. and GRODAL, S. (2019). Familiarity, Creativity, and the Adoption of Category Labels in Technology Industries.
Organization Science
, 30(1), pp. 169-190.
Book chapters
DUSHNITSKY, G. and ZUNINO, D. (2019). The role of Crowdfunding in Entrepreneurial Finance. In:
Handbook of Research on Crowdfunding
. 1st ed. London: Edward Elgar Publishing, pp. 46-94.

Education
2018
PhD in Economics and Management, Copenhagen Business School, Denmark
2015
Master of Philosophy, Management, Boston University, United States of America
2012
Master of Science, Economics and Management of Innovation and Technology, Bocconi University, Italy
Experience
Full-time academic positions
Since 2023
Visiting Associate Professor, Copenhagen Business School, Denmark
Since 2022
Associate Professor, SKEMA Business School, France
2018 - 2022
Assistant Professor of Strategy, SKEMA Business School, France
Other academic affiliations and appointments
Since 2022
Head of Research Center, SKEMA Business School, France
2019 - 2023
Postdoctoral Researcher, Copenhagen Business School, Denmark
